If you're going to be spending a good chunk on a skid steer, definitely consider what other uses you will have for it. Consider lifting capacity among other things. Once you have a skid steer you won't believe the multitude of things it can do. 450' isn't that long of a driveway. If your driveway is wide, consider an angle blade for snow. Blowers work well but are slow. If you only have 5 or 6 inches of snow to clear, you can go 3 times faster with a bucket or blade than a snow blower. Depending on the size an angle blade would take no more than 2 passes down and 2 passes back to be done. This is at your house, so I assume you'll be clearing the snow after each snowfall. I'd get a skid steer with the universal quick attach and then you can rent all kinds of attachments to fit. I think a 5' wide 1300lb capacity is a good all around size and not too big or too small but can still do some heavy work.
